Sample Vitrification Details
3 microliters of ArnC incorporated into nanodiscs was applied to a glow-discharged UltraAuFoil (1.2/1.3) 300 mesh grids (Quantifoil), blotted with filter paper for 3.5 s, and flash-frozen by plunging in liquid ethane cooled with liquid nitrogen. Grids were stored in liquid nitrogen.
